About the Foundation

The Spirit of the American Cowboy Foundation.

The Foundation is dedicated to raising money for children's cancer care and research. At this time, the Foundation's chosen primary beneficiary is the Boston, MA based Jimmy Fund, the principle fundraising arm of the Dana Farber Cancer Institute.

However, the Foundation is not formally affiliated with the Jimmy Fund or the Dana Farber Cancer Institute, nor does the Jimmy Fund or Dana Farber Cancer Institute formally sanction our events.

The Foundation also contributes to other suitable charities with missions consistent with our goals, and we reserve the right to change our chosen primary beneficiary at any time.

The Foundation has no paid employees and volunteers pay all their own expenses.

Why the mission to assist in the battle against childhood cancer?

To a certain extent it is because we believe that the sports of rodeo and bullriding reach their highest calling when put forth in the name of a charitable cause. They are a unique legacy of a great nation - one with a generous and courageous heart. But there is more to it than that.

The true cowboy spirit is about being brave enough to face a foe that is much greater than any man. It's about being courageous enough to fight through the physical pain that comes with facing that foe time after time. It's about having the strength of mind and spirit to never quit, to never give up, no matter how difficult the struggle or bleak the odds. This is how the cowboy spirit is related to the fight against childhood cancer.

The original inspiration for the work of the Foundation came from the battle fought and won by an exceedingly courageous young man named Ian Emery and his family. We remain humbled by, and in awe of, the strength and courage that sustained them through their long struggle.

It has been said that there are no atheists in a rodeo arena. So too can that most certainly be said about any pediatric oncology ward. Showing a willingness to reach beyond themselves and their own abilities and limitations, seeking out a higher power, and finding the added inner strength to never give up the fight against a fearsome and powerful foe that they do not understand nor know that they can conquer is what children who face this deadly disease do each and every day during their struggle. In that, there is no better example of what we call the Spirit of the American Cowboy.

The Foundation's Annual Gift.

The Foundation's goal is to make an annual gift to our chosen beneficiaries. Our annual gift will generally consist of a combination of direct contributions to the beneficiary by the Foundation's supporters, corporate matching gifts, and a grant from our giving account within the U.S. Charitable Gift Trust.

Our events are funded solely by ticket sales and commercial value-added corporate sponsorships and do not rely in any way on charitable contributions for their support. Proceeds from our events beyond working capital needs are sent to our giving account at the U.S. Charitable Gift Trust and grants from that account make up the bulk of our annual giving. We are proud to say that 100% of any charitable donations given directly to the Foundation's giving account at the U.S. Charitable Gift Trust go to support children's cancer care and research. We hope to be able to grow the amount of our annual gift each year.

In 2007, our inaugural giving year, we were proud to give a total of $21,000 to our chosen beneficiaries, the Dana Farber Cancer Institute [more details...], the Boston Children's Hospital [more details...], and the St. Jude Children's Research Hospital.

The Foundation and the U.S. Charitable Gift Trust.

The Spirit of the American Cowboy Foundation is a Massachusetts-based non-profit corporation which is currently tax-exempt as a Social Welfare Organization under section 501(c)(4) of the Internal Revenue Code. It has also established a private affiliation, in the form of a Donor Advised account, with the U.S. Charitable Gift Trust - a public charity under section 501(c)(3) - for the purpose of granting charitable contributions to other 501(c)(3) organizations. This affiliation offers the Foundation three important benefits:

  1. It provides an extra level of privacy and liability protection for the Foundation's benefactors by creating a legal separation between the operations of the Foundation, which involve the direct production of publicly supported events, and the Foundation's endowment, which is set aside exclusively for the purpose of recommending grants to our chosen beneficiary or beneficiaries.
  2. It offers extremely cost-effective professional investment management of the Foundation's endowment; and
  3. It helps the Foundation minimize overhead by handling all the due diligence and paperwork associated with the grant recommendation and distribution process.
